How to Contribute
Beaver Notes is a fully open-source indie project. Our mission is to deliver a privacy-focused, easy-to-use note-taking app, and you can be part of it, even if youβre not a programmer.
π» Code Contributions
Code is at the heart of Beaver. You can:
- Fix bugs
- Work on GitHub issues
- Implement roadmap features
π Start contributing to code
π Translations
Beaver is used worldwide, help us reach more people by translating the desktop app.
You can start a brand-new translation or improve an existing one using Traduora.
π Help translate Beaver Notes
π Documentation
Helping with documentation is one of the biggest ways you can contribute.
Every new feature needs clear docs, and your help means more time for developers to code.
π Start contributing to the Docs
π Blog Posts
The blog keeps users updated and helps the project grow. You can contribute by:
- Writing release articles
- Sharing tips & tricks
- Interviewing contributors
π Start contributing to the Blog
π¨ UI & UX
Got an eye for design? You can:
- Open a GitHub issue with ideas
- Submit design proposals on GitHub Discussions or Reddit.
- Contribute code to improve UI/UX
π Submit your proposal on GitHub Discussions or Reddit
π First Steps
Not sure where to begin?
- Join the community on Reddit or GitHub Discussions
- Browse our Good First Issues
- Pick a small issue or translation task
- Say hello and ask questions, weβre here to help
Every contribution, big or small, helps Beaver Notes grow π